L had a daughter named Susanna -- probably died young. I did type the wrong
name -- as I meant Elen.
The Peniarth sources and Bartrum (who drew on them) make errors in ascribing
the wrong mother to both Elen and Gwenllian, both proved by contemporary
sources to be incorrect. That is why this Peniarth source cannot be trusted.
"...children of Llewelyn son of Iorwerth Drwyndwn were Gruffudd son of
Llewelyn and Gwladus Ddu wife of old Randolfe Mortimer. Their mother was
Danglwyst daughter of Llywarch Goch son of Llywarch Bychan son of Llywarch
son of . . . and to Rhodri Mawr."
